LASER THERAPY FAQ

Laser Therapy FAQ
Most frequent questions and answers

Laser therapy is the use of specific wavelengths of light to treat painful and debilitating conditions.

Light energy enters the damaged cells and stimulates intracellular activity. This reduces pain in the area and speeds recovery of the damaged cells. Once the cells recover, the healing process is complete.

Depending on your condition, the average treatment time is 4-10 mins. We will schedule your visit to accommodate the few minutes required to position the laser and activate the protocol.

Most patients experience positive results in 2 to 4 treatments, with the average number of treatments being 7 to 10, depending on the condition.

MLS M8 Robotic Laser Therapy is a painless treatment that lasts an average of 4-10 minutes. You may experience a comfortable sensation at the point of application

Most patients experience a gradual improvement in their pain and inflammation as the laser treatment plan progresses. Some patients respond more quickly, while others more slowly. Most see positive results in 2 to 4 treatments, with the average course of treatment being 7 to 10 treatments. The effects of MLS M8 Robotic Laser Therapy are cumulative. Therefore, it is important that you complete the entire course of treatments recommended by your doctor. If you discontinue the treatments prior to completing the entire course of care, your symptoms are likely to reoccur.

MLS M8 Robotic Laser Therapy is FDA-cleared for the relief of pain, inflammation, and edema.
